Bright, dark red. Very reticent nose hints at plum, noble herbs and musky mulch. Plush and utterly spherical in the mouth, delivering a rare combination of richness and weightlessness. Began with primary fruit taking a back seat to lower-toned, soil-driven smoke, minerals and underbrush, but lively raspberry and spice elements emerged with aeration. Great depth and sweetness here owing to the tiny yield of less than 18 hectoliters per hectare, but less sexy in the early going than La Tâche. A wine of great class and length, this firmly tannic Romanée-Conti will evolve positively for decades. (97+ Points) Score: 97 Stephen Tanzer, Vinous.com Maturity: 2028-2050 01 March 2016 |
